It is clear that ISO 9000 Quality Management System and Total Quality Management have an extensive literature. However, it is observed that the literature principally focuses on implementation consequences of them. In this study, ISO 9000 Quality Management System certification process in a faculty of a Turkish public university is taken into consideration. However, the study focuses on not only consequences of taking this certification but also its' triggers and processes. To examine these triggers, processes and consequences, data collection methods of the study were semi-structured interviews and unstructured participative observation. In addition, extensive amount of document was used to make triangulation.

The main objective of this study was to examine the effect of total quality management system (TQM) on organisation performance along with the mediating effect of organisation learning in Nepali Service sector. The relationship between the TQM system, organisation learning and organisation performance was examined using Pearson correlation coefficient and regression analysis was conducted to test the hypotheses. Data was collected from 240 respondents (i.e., 118 from the ISO certified and 122 from non-ISO certified organisations). The findings of this study suggested that total quality management system had a significant positive effect on organisation performance and organisation learning mediated the relationship between total quality management system and organisation performance. Out of the seven dimensions of the TQM system only top management support, workforce management, customer relations, supplier quality management and process flow management had a significant positive effect on organisation performance. The results of the independent sample t-test further confirmed the high level of organisation performance in ISO certified organisations.

Abstract: Implementation of the Total Quality Management in the Learning Quality Management System in Educational Institutions. This study aimed to analyse the implementation of the Total Quality Management (TQM) in the learning quality management system in educational institutions. This study used a descriptive design. The population consisted of people in the organizational structure of the quality management system and the sample was pusposively selected. The data were collected through interviews and documents and were analysed using the descriptive technique. The findings show that: (1) the TQM has been implemented but it still needs optimizing, (2) it needs support from the heads of relevant units, (3) there are constraints because of work teams that are not optimal and limited time and funds, (4) the strategies to deal with the constraints depend on the condition and situation, and (5) the implementation of the TQM refers to an evaluation and monitoring study and the draft of academic quality assurance documents.
